CHEESEBURGER PIE 
Pastry for 9" pie
1 lb. ground beef
1/4 c. chopped bell pepper
1/4 c. chopped onion
1 (8 oz.) can tomato sauce, divided
1/2 c. dried bread crumbs
2 tbsp. fresh chopped parsley
1/2 tsp. dried oregano
1/4 tsp. black pepper
1 egg, beaten
1/4 c. milk
1 tsp. prepared mustard
1 tsp. Worcestershire
2 c. Cheddar cheese, shredded (8 oz.)

Line 9 inch pie pan with pastry. Trim excess pastry around edges. Prick bottom and sides with fork. Bake at 400 degrees for 3 minutes. Remove from oven and gently prick with fork. Bake additional 5 minutes. Cook meat, bell pepper and onion in large skillet until brown; drain. Add 1/2 cup tomato sauce and next 4 ingredients, stirring well. Spoon evenly over meat. Bake at 375 degrees for 30 minutes. Combine remaining tomato sauce with 1/2 cup chili sauce, or serve with regular mustard.
